What is Search Engine Optimization (SEO)? |
Search engine optimization is a form of Internet marketing where our goal is to get your site to come up on the first page of Google, Yahoo! and the other major search engines when people are searching for terms relevant to your products or SEO services. The higher your website places in these searches the more traffic you will receive. Many consumers equate the quality of a company to how high they place in searches. |

How do you get better rankings? |
The search engines use complex mathematical formulas (algorithms) to determine the order web pages appear when someone searches online. The formula has a number of different factors that determine the page rankings. The key to succeeding is tweaking a website ethically search engine optimization (SEO) to influence these rankings. |

What are the factors for getting better search engine placement? |
Well, without giving away all our secrets we can tell you that the main factors include your website content, your site's coding (title tags, meta tags, etc), your site's internal linking structure and external links that point to your website. |

What's the difference between SEO & PPC? |
Have all the abbreviations given you a headache yet? SEO (search engine optimization) results in your site placing naturally (a/k/a organic listings) in search results. PPC (pay-per-click) marketing results in your site being placed on page 1 or 2 of Google or Yahoo! in the paid or sponsored links section.
PPC results are immediate and you pay each time someone clicks on your link. SEO takes longer to get to Page 1 but you do not pay per click this is especially important for high traffic terms.
Consumers generally look at natural (organic) listings before they look at sponsored results. If they see what appears to be a relevant website in the natural listings they generally click on that site before they click on sponsored sites. |
